Antifibrinolytics (lysine analogues) for the prevention of bleeding in patients with haematological malignancies (Review).

Background Patients with haematological disorders are frequently at risk of severe or life-threatening bleeding as a result of thrombocytopenia. This is despite the routine use of prophylactic platelet transfusions (PlTx) to prevent bleeding once the platelet count falls below a certain threshold....
